CLACAI 2023 Regional Conference "Persisting for change: abortion is our right".was held in Panama City on June 22 and 23. We would like to share some impressions of Compañera Network members who participated in this space for exchange and visibility, to reaffirm the importance of abortion escorts in feminist activism and in the global movement for safe abortion.

The testimonials we collected from Yanis accompanist in Venezuela and Ana Vera (Las Comadres, Ecuador) allow us to value different elements that make up what we understand by feminist accompaniment of abortions: the safety and care involved in self-managed abortions in the hands of activist networks, self-managed abortion, the essence of accompaniment, away from the various forms of violence perpetuated by the health system, among other issues. Therein lies the need to provide loving, feminist, caring alternatives, free from discrimination and all forms of capitalist, racist and patriarchal violence to those who decide to have an abortion.

A-CLACAI (Latin American Consortium Against Unsafe Abortion) is a space that brings together health professionals, journalists, lawyers and abortion counselors, precisely to think from a regional perspective, action strategies to advance in the framework of reproductive rights, specifically the issue of abortion.

A-Of course, we are tense and tense because we come to bring a proposal that is absolutely radical, which is to give back to women the possibility of making this decision without the assistance of health professionals, without the opinion of lawyers, lawyers, but with the greatest possible freedom and the greatest possible autonomy, accompanied by us. We debate the whole possibility of self-managed abortion at different times, not only in the first trimester, already recognized by the WHO, but also in the second trimester. Thinking about abortions without limits, a much more radical discourse and practice, which goes beyond the State, is at the limit of legality, because we are also interested in disputing these meanings, such as stigma, in order to effectively build another world and another possibility.
